Kreacher could hear the blood traitor breaking things. He hoped Missy Lion was okay in there with him. He knew from experience how the blood traitor's anger could cause him to hurt things. He had never thought his own words or actions could cause pain, but they did. They hurt him and worse, they hurt his favorite master, Regulus.

 

Missy Lion didn’t deserve to be hurt even if she was a mudblood

 

‘No not mudblood, muggleborn.’ he corrects himself. He had promised to change how he viewed her after she gave him the fake necklace in exchange for the real one. Since then he realized that his old master and mistress were wrong. He had been wrong.

 

After that, he started to interact with her, and sometimes it seemed like he was with Master Regulus again. Oh, how he missed his master Regulus. A shy boy he was but very kind and soft.

 

‘Too soft, for the house of Black.’ a voice whispered in his head. 

 

Once the room went silent, Kreacher started to worry. It was too quiet. Did the blood traitor hurt the muggleborn girl? Despite not being summoned, he entered the family tapestry room. Glancing around, he nearly screeched at the state of it.

 

Everything was broken.

 

Broken like the Black family was.

Broken like he was when his master Regulus left him that night.

 

Moving further into the room, he hoped to clean quickly, to mend things back to how they once were. But when he saw the blood traitor lying on the floor, he sighed.

 

“Of course, bad master Sirius ruins everything.” he mutters bitterly. He knows it isn’t normal for house elves to talk bad about their masters, however, he did not see this blood traitor as his master. 

 

Never.’ he thinks. He had one master and that master was dead. Dead too young.

 

Using his house elf magic to move Sirius to the couch that was closest to him. Looking around again hoping to find Missy Lion. Walking closer to the tapestry he finds her leaning against it slouched over.

 

Holding in another screech he uses his magic again to move Hermione to another couch. 

 

“Calm thoughts, Kreacher. Focus on the task," he mutters.

He might like the muggleborn girl however she was still a mudblood. She shouldn’t be near the most powerful family Black tapestry.

 

‘No Kreacher, she’s a muggleborn.’ he scolds himself in his thoughts.

 

He begins to clean the room. As he cleaned, his attention turned to the tapestry. He had to double-check it, it was one of the few things he had left to remember his master by. As he got closer to the bottom he stopped and stared at it.

 

Five seconds went by.

Five minutes went by.

 

If he didn’t shake himself out of his thoughts he would have stared for five hours.

 

“I have to tell Master Regulus’s favorite cousin.” he says loudly urgency tightening in his chest before disapparating.
